About Altai State Medical University Russia

Altai State Medical University Russia is located in Barnaul, the administrative centre of Russia's Altai Krai.The university operates under the Ministry of Health of the Russian Federation and has academic and scientific departments covering different areas of medical education. Official university publications identify the institution as the Federal State Budgetary Educational Institution of Higher Education "Altai State Medical University" of the Ministry of Health of the Russian Federation.For international students, the university provides dedicated admission and academic arrangements. Medium of Instruction

The medium of instruction is an important consideration for Indian students.

Before admission, students should confirm:

  • Language of lectures English
  • Language used during practical classes
  • Language required during clinical training
  • Availability of academic support
  • Russian-language requirements for patient interaction

Even when major academic teaching is available in English, learning Russian can be useful during clinical exposure because communication with patients and hospital staff may require knowledge of the local language.

Altai State Medical University Curriculum

A medical curriculum includes multiple stages of education.Students generally progress from basic medical sciences to para-clinical and clinical subjects.

Academic Year

Primary Syllabus Focus & Core Subjects

Year 1

Human Anatomy, Histology, Cytology, Medical Biology, Embryology, Bio-organic Chemistry, Latin Language, and Basic Russian.

Year 2

Human Physiology, Biochemistry, Microbiology, Immunology, General Pathology, Medical Informatics, and History of Medicine.

Year 3

Pathophysiology, General Pharmacology, General Surgery, Propaedeutics of Internal Diseases, Radiology, and Medical Psychology.

Year 4

Obstetrics & Gynecology, Pediatrics, General Surgery (Operative), Ophthalmology, Otorhinolaryngology (ENT), and Neurology.

Year 5

Internal Medicine (Cardiology, Nephrology), Advanced General Surgery, Infectious Diseases, Oncology, Epidemiology, and Psychiatry.

Year 6

Clinical Electives, Emergency Medicine, Forensic Medicine, Intensive Care, and a Full-time one year Multi-departmental Internship.

FMGE Subject-Wise Marks Breakdown

FMGE covers a wide range of medical subjects from pre-clinical, para-clinical and clinical sciences. Understanding the subject-wise distribution can help students plan their preparation and give appropriate attention to major areas of the examination.

Category Subject Marks
Pre-Clinical & Para-Clinical Anatomy 17
  Physiology 17
  Biochemistry 17
  Pathology 13
  Microbiology 13
  Pharmacology 13
  Forensic Medicine 10
Clinical Subjects Medicine 33
  General Surgery 32
  Obstetrics & Gynaecology 30
  Community Medicine 30
  Pediatrics 15
  Ophthalmology 15
  Otorhinolaryngology (ENT) 15
  Psychiatry 5
  Dermatology & STD 5
  Anesthesiology 5
  Orthopedics 5
  Radiodiagnosis 5
  Radiotherapy 5
